12077929173294448689420345084119543694404
Even
12077929173294448689420345084119543694404 is even
Previous even number is 12077929173294448689420345084119543694402
Next even number is 12077929173294448689420345084119543694406
Cubed
1761884502541459115342572329612889092763436152635835101436523457953070296757244478454991991582057810640909766465577651264
Squared
145876373115117124760889904733130510451250415605718415137258130114743756940915216
Binary
10001101111110011011001000101111001101011100011111100100110110000010011011100111001011010111101010101111100111101101111100010001000100